Opportunity: Grow Your Career
Responsible for executing receiving and merchandising standards while ensuring Associates are processing efficiently and effectively, and working as a team. Ensures an excellent customer experience by engaging and interacting with all customers, and maintaining a clean and organized store. Role models exceptional customer service.
- Creates a positive internal and external customer experience
- Promotes a culture of honesty and integrity; maintains confidentiality
- Orchestrates truck delivery, prioritizing the processing of merchandise onto the sales floor
- Trains and mentors Associates on established merchandising and processing principles
- Ensures merchandise is properly tagged, hung, secured, and coded
- Communicates with the Coordinator on Duty to ensure efficient flow of goods to sales floor
- Ensures Associates complete tasks and activities according to store plan; prioritizes as needed
- Monitors productivity of team and coaches as necessary
- Organizes and rotates back stock for easy replenishment
- Maintains and upholds merchandising philosophy and signage standards
- Maintains all organizational, cleanliness and recovery standards for the backroom area
- Ensures compliance with recycling and, where applicable, hazardous waste programs
- Communicates accurately and effectively with management and Associates when setting and addressing priorities; provides progress updates
- Provides and accepts recognition and constructive feedback
- Partners with Management on Associate training needs to increase effectiveness
- Ensures adherence to all labor laws, policies, and procedures
- Promotes credit and loyalty programs
- Supports and participates in store shrink reduction goals and programs
- Promotes safety awareness and maintains a safe environment
- Other duties as assigned
